  • 8 Main Cement Ingredients Their Functions Civil Engineering

    Silica: Silicon dioxide is known as silica, chemical formula SiO 2 A sufficient quantity of silica should be present in cement to dicalcium and tricalcium silicate Silica imparts strength to cement Silica usually presents to the extent of about 30 percent cement Alumina: Alumina is Aluminium oxideThe chemical formula is Al 2 O 3 Alumina imparts quick setting property to the cement
